Alan Cox wrote:
>>I'm on 2.4.9.  No overclocking.  I applied the patch that somebody (sorry, 
>>forgot who) posted yesterday for arch/i386/lib/mmx.c and rebuilt the kernel with 
>>Athlon optimization.  It now works.
>>
> 
> Well not really. The patch posted turns off athlon optimisation even though
> you selected it

Well, that's what I thought, too, since that was the only file in the kernel 
source where CONFIG_MK7 was defined.  Somebody pointed out to me, though, that 
there are other defines that are turned on if you use Athlon settings, like 
(from arch/i386/config.in):

CONFIG_X86_GOOD_APIC
CONFIG_X86_USE_3DNOW
CONFIG_X86_PGE

Although, looking at arch/i386/config.in again right now, I see none of these 
are Athlon specific.  That's what I get for trusting somebody else instead of 
looking into it myself.
